China and Uruguay share a long-standing friendly relationship rooted in mutual respect and cultural understanding. In Uruguay, yerba mate is a daily ritual, shared in public spaces and passed from hand to hand. In China, tea plays a similar role – brewed slowly, offered to guests and used to welcome others.
Different leaves, the same purpose: creating connection, slowing time and bringing people together through everyday life.
